Ritual 1: The Intention Setting Ceremony
This is perhaps the most classic new moon ritual, and for good reason – it’s incredibly effective. Find a quiet space where you won’t be disturbed. Light a candle (white or silver are good choices, but any candle that resonates with you will work) and take a few deep breaths to center yourself. Close your eyes and visualize what you want to manifest in your life. Be specific. Instead of saying, “I want more money,” try something like, “I want to attract opportunities that will allow me to earn an extra $500 per month.” The more clarity you have, the better.
Once you have a clear picture in your mind, write down your intentions on a piece of paper. Use positive, affirmative language as if your desires have already manifested. For example, “I am grateful for the abundance that flows into my life effortlessly and joyfully.” After you’ve written your intentions, read them aloud, feeling the emotions associated with them as if they were already a reality. Then, either burn the paper safely (releasing your intentions into the universe) or keep it in a special place where you’ll see it regularly as a reminder of your goals. In my experience, writing these down solidifies the intention in a way that simply thinking about it never does.
Ritual 2: The Cleansing and Releasing Ritual
Before we can welcome new things into our lives, we often need to clear out the old. The new moon is an excellent time for this. Think about what you want to release – old patterns, limiting beliefs, negative emotions, or anything that’s holding you back. For this ritual, you can use a variety of methods. You can write down what you want to release and burn it. You can take a cleansing bath with Epsom salts and essential oils (lavender or sage are particularly good for releasing). You can even simply meditate and visualize yourself cutting cords of attachment to anything that’s no longer serving you. The key is to be intentional and to truly feel the process of letting go. Ritual 3: The Abundance Visualization Ritual
This ritual is all about tapping into the feeling of abundance and gratitude. Find a comfortable position, close your eyes, and take a few deep breaths. Visualize yourself living the life of your dreams. See yourself surrounded by abundance in all areas of your life – financial, emotional, spiritual, and relational. Feel the joy, the gratitude, and the excitement of having everything you desire.
Imagine yourself easily achieving your goals, effortlessly attracting opportunities, and living a life filled with joy and purpose. Spend at least 10-15 minutes immersed in this visualization. The more vividly you can imagine it, the more powerful the ritual will be. When you’re finished, take a few more deep breaths and open your eyes.
